Transaction ef107e399436f28a56a8e8aa2d6ba2f27d607fddccf91c1b549d012b32b4e52e

1 Input
2 Outputs
  • ef107e399436f28a56a8e8aa2d6ba2f27d607fddccf91c1b549d012b32b4e52e:0
  • value  11000000
    address  39eoH5cVNAwffuHQfTuH2s7BMtBDCFsMAV
  • ef107e399436f28a56a8e8aa2d6ba2f27d607fddccf91c1b549d012b32b4e52e:1
  • value  68824
    address  1C8oeVgr72vGNw3sxsuq2Lgwr21DFhGmp6